"A professor gave a balloon to every student, who had to inflate it, write their name on it, and throw it in the hallway. The professor then mixed all the balloons. The students were then given 5 minutes to find their own balloon. Despite a hectic search, no one found their balloon.
At that point, the professor told the students to take the first balloon that they found and hand it to the person whose name was written on it. Within 5 minutes, everyone had their own balloon.
The professor said to the students: "These balloons are like happiness. We will never find it if everyone is looking for their own. But if we care about other people's happiness, we'll find ours too."

Dealing with Workplace Gossip
By Maloi Malibiran-Salumbides
Alam mo ba kung ano ang pinaka-effective na panira ng relationship sa opisina, pinakamahusay mag-cause ng division sa mga organisasyon at pinakamabisang mag-iwan ng bitterness sa ating puso? Kung ang sagot mo ay "TSISMIS" tama ka.
Napakaliit ng ating dila, pero maaari itong maghatid ng malaking kasiraan sa ating maayos na ugnayan sa opisina.
Dealing with workplace gossip, pag-usapan natin iyan ngayon.
Ang sabi sa Proverbs 26:22, “Ang sitsit ay tulad ng masarap na pagkain; masarap pakinggan, masarap namnamin.” Kung ihahalintulad sa lutong ulam, ang tsismis ay very appetizing at juicy, dahil kung hindi ito masarap at katakam-takam, hindi sana attracted dito ang maraming tao.
Ang sabi rin sa atin sa Proverbs 18:21, “Death and life are in the power of the tongue.” So through our words, we can either destroy or build up a person. Kaya kailangang maging kumbinsido tayo na ang tsismis ay napakadelikado at walang buting idudulot sa kahit kanino.
Kapag nagkwento ka tungkol sa isang tao, pangyayari o problema na wala ka naman talagang direct na kinalaman dito at wala ring magagawa para makatulong dito, ang tawag dyan ay tsismis.
How to deal with gossip in the workplace?
1. Don’t pass the gossip along. Ang pinakamabuting bagay na maaari mong gawin kapag nakarinig ka ng tsismis tungkol sa iyong ka-opisina ay manahimik. Put yourself in that person's shoes – magiging masaya ka ba kung isang umaga ay dumating ka sa opisina at nalaman mong pinag-uusapan ka ng iyong mga katrabaho? Wouldn't that make you feel lonely, isolated and betrayed?
2. Confront the source of the gossip directly. Kapag ikaw ang bida o topic ng tsismis sa inyong opisina, pause and relax, huminga ng malamim at manalangin. Maging kalmado kapag kinausap mo ang tao na pinagmumulan ng tsismis. Huwag mo siyang lalapitan kung galit ka pa dahil mas malamang nyan magkakasakitan lamang kayo. Say something polite yet direct, gaya ng “Nasasaktan ako sa mga sinasabi mo tungkol sa akin. May nagawa ba akong mali sa iyo? Hindi ko gusto na pinag-uusapan ako habang nakatalikod ako, kaya please tumigil ka na sa pagkukwento tungkol sa akin. Maging magkaibigan na lang tayo. Gusto kitang maging kaibigan.”
3. Refuse to be drawn in. Madalas ang mga pinag-uusapang issue sa opisina ng mga hindi masasayang empleyado ay tungkol sa kanilang mga hinaing at reklamo. Reklamo sa kanilang boss at sa sistema ng kumpanya. Huwag ka nang makisali sa tsismisan. Refuse to respond to negative comments about your co-workers and your boss. Makatutulong din na kung magsasalita ka, try to change the subject subtly. Magsalita ka ng mga positibo at magagandang bagay.
Gossip fuels the fire of conflict. Gossip is very destructive. Pero may magagawa ka para mapigilan ang pagkalat at paglala nito: Don’t pass the gossip along, confront the source of the gossip directly, and refuse to be drawn in.
Masarap makipagkwentuhan, pero huwag naman buhay ng may buhay ang ating pagpiyestahan. Ang paalala sa atin ng Ephesians 4:29 "Let no corrupting talk come out of your mouths, but only such as is good for building up..."
Be a blessing in the workplace today!
